Easily foldable raincoats {EASY FOLDING RAINCOAT}

The present invention relates to a raincoat, and more particularly, to a raincoat which can be folded quickly and easily in a certain form without wrinkling even when it is used again, so that it can be used continuously without being discarded for a long time.

Generally, a raincoat is a device for protecting the human body and clothing from wetting from rain when worn like clothing instead of umbrella when it rains.

Such a raincoat is one of the essential equipment for people engaged in special occupations that can not use umbrellas such as soldiers or police officers. Recently, it has been widely used as a substitute for umbrellas in outdoor activities where carrying umbrellas is troublesome.

As shown in FIG. 1, a body 10 for covering the wearer's body (universally including the entire body and a part of the lower body), and a body 10 provided on both sides of the upper side of the body 10, And a cap portion 30 provided at the upper center of the body portion 10 and covering the head of the wearer.

The body 10 is provided with a detachable opening 10b such as a button on each of the divided ends 10a divided into right and left portions at the center of the front face so that the separated end 10a is opened to both sides, It can be opened to the front.

These rain boots are worn when it rains, and they are made of waterproof materials such as vinyl to prevent rainwater from penetrating into the wearer's body or clothes and to make rainwater easily shake off even after wearing.

However, the conventional raincoat is made of a material which can be used again after one use, but most of the raincoats are discarded. The biggest reason for this is that it is difficult to fold the raincoat into a certain shape. In other words, when folding or folding a raincoat, it is often difficult to use it again because the wrinkling is severely increased when it is not carefully folded, and it is not easy to fold the wrinkle again.

As shown in the figure, the foldable rain boots according to the embodiment of the present invention are divided into a plurality of small regions including the body 110, the sleeves 120 and 130, and the caps 140, The boundary line is formed by the convex line L1 and the concave line L2 so as to facilitate folding. Here, the concave line L2 can be formed simply by heat pressing or the like, and the convex line L1 is naturally formed on the opposite side of the concave line L2. With the configuration formed by the convex line L1 and the concave line L2, it is possible to uniformly fold along the convex line L1 and the concave line L2 irrespective of the number of times the rain is used. Therefore, it can be used for a long time without being discarded, and it can be folded along the convex line (L1) and the concave line (L2) at all times.

First of all, the body 110 occupying the largest area in the rain boots according to the embodiment of the present invention includes a plurality of small regions A1 to A8 arranged in a plurality of rows from the upper side to the lower side in the posterior direction, (Although it is shown that the body 110 is divided into eight small regions by two columns and four columns, it is to be understood that the number of columns and columns may be changed).

As shown in FIG. 3, a horizontal boundary line separating the respective ends of the body 110 is alternately formed by a concave line L2 and a convex line L1. In the drawing, three horizontal boundary lines that divide the first, second, third, and fourth small regions formed in the lower half of the upper piece into a concave line (L2), a convex line (L1), and a concave line . According to such a configuration, as shown in FIGS. 4B and 4C, each end of the body 110 along the horizontal boundary line may be folded into a zigzag form and easily folded into one end. The front surface 110a of the body 110 is also provided with horizontal boundary lines that define the respective ends of the body 110. The horizontal boundary lines are formed in a convex line L1 And the concave line L2 so as to be easily folded together with the rear portion 110b of the body 110. [

Vertical boundary lines that divide the small regions belonging to the respective stages are alternately formed in the bottom surface 110b of the body 110 by a concave line L2 and a convex line L1 at each end. As shown in FIG. 4C, each end of the body 110 may be folded and folded into one end along the horizontal boundary line, and then folded into one line around the vertical boundary line. That is, according to the above configuration, the entire body 110 can be overlapped with only one small area, and it can be formed uniformly through the same process all the time. However, in the case of the front portion 110a of the body 110, it is preferable that the above-mentioned vertical boundary line is not formed. In the case of the front portion 110a of the body 110, And an opening member 111 such as a snap button, a magnet, or a Velcro is installed along the cut line, so that interference may occur.

A plurality of vertical concave lines L2 or convex lines L1 are formed in at least one small area located at the uppermost one of the plurality of small areas A1 to A8 formed on the back surface 110b of the body 110 . As a result, the body 110 can be folded more narrowly than an area of a small area. Here, a plurality of vertical concave lines L2 are formed in one of the small regions located at the uppermost position in the rear portion 110b of the body 110, and a plurality of vertical convex lines L1 are formed in the other, 110 so as to be folded in a narrower shape as shown in Fig. 4E.

The front and rear portions 110a and 110b of the body 110 are provided with joining members 150a and 150b which are mutually joined at distances symmetrical about the concave line L2 of the horizontal boundary line do. The joining members 150a and 150b may be provided with various means for performing a function such as a velcro, a magnet, a snap button, or the like. When the joining members 150a and 150b are provided as shown in Figs. 4B and 4C, the overlapping small regions facing each other with respect to the concave line L2 when folded in a staggered shape can be stably maintained.

The left sleeve 120 and the mail sleeve 130 are respectively formed in the form of small areas B1 and B2 having the same width and area as the nearby small areas A7 and A8 located at the uppermost end of the body 110 (Or formed in a longer shape corresponding to two small regions). For reference, the left sleeve 120 and the mail sleeve 130 are shown as being formed in the form of a small area for convenience. Thus, the left and right sleeves 120 and 130 located on both sides of the body 110 can also be overlapped with each other when the body 110 is folded and folded in units of small regions. The front part 120a and the back part 120b of the left sleeve 120 and the front part 130a and the back part 130b of the mail sleeve 130 are also provided with a small area A1 A plurality of concave lines L2 and a plurality of convex lines L1 perpendicular to each other are formed so as to be folded in a narrower shape. The left and right sleeves 120 and 130 are folded into a narrower shape in a state of being overlapped with each other so that a concave line L2 is formed on one side and a convex line L1 is formed on the other side, (A1, A2) located at the uppermost end of the display area (110). The left and right sleeves 120 (also in the mail sleeve 130) are folded in a narrower shape along the plurality of concave lines L2 or the convex lines L1 as shown in FIG. 4E as in the case of the body 110, A joining member 150a or 150b such as a velcro, a magnet, or a snap button is provided to maintain the shape. The joining members 150a and 150b are paired with each other at the ends of the left sleeve 120 and the mail sleeve 130 and at the intermediate portion of the sleeve. According to the drawing, the upper end small area of the body 110 and the left and right sleeves 120 and 130 are folded along a plurality of concave lines L2 and convex lines L1 perpendicular to each other, However, it is not possible to do so, and after they are folded in units of small regions, they may be rolled in a cylindrical shape and joined together with the joining members 150a and 150b, and then stored. In particular, the rain boots 100 according to the embodiment of the present invention can be rolled in a cylindrical shape on a support bar U1 of an umbrella U having a handle U2 at the lower end as shown in FIG.

Unlike the body 110, the left sleeve 120 and the mail sleeve 130, the cap 140 is not formed in a rectangular shape but is freely formed to match the shape of the head. However, the boundary line separating the cap 140 and the body 110 is a concave line L2 (or a convex line L1) such as a boundary line separating the first and second ends located at the uppermost position, When the respective ends of the body 110 are folded and folded, as shown in FIG.
